概括
越来越多的负荷在头 (OHSs) 显著提高部扭矩,但不是膝盖扭矩. 较大的部扭矩与较低的干角度相关,受肩膀灵活性的影响.

背景情况:
- 顶部 (OHS) 是复杂的运动,需要显著的移动性和稳定性.
- 了解不同负载如何影响OHS动力学和动力学对于性能和伤害预防至关重要.
- 在OHS中,干部定位,部/膝关节关节扭矩和肩膀灵活性之间的相互作用尚未完全阐明.
研究的目的:
- 分析在增加负载时OHS期间的动力学和动力学变化.
- 研究OHS运动力学与肩关节灵活性之间的关系.
主要方法:
- 14名男性大学生在没有负荷的情况下进行了OHS,20%的身体质量 (BM) 和40%的BM.
- 运动捕捉和地面反应力数据是在坐期间收集的.
- 干部角度,关节扭矩和肩膀灵活性测量之间进行了相关性分析.
主要成果:
- 相对峰值部扭矩在20%和40%的BM负载下显著增加,相比于没有负载.
- 相对峰值膝盖扭矩没有显示增加负载时显著增加.
- 在质量最低点中心的相对峰值部扭矩和下干角度之间发现了负相关性.
- 肩部灵活性与质量最低点中心的下半身角度正相关.
结论:
- 在OHS中,增加负载主要提高部扭矩,而不是膝盖扭矩,特别是在较低的相对负载下.
- 在OHS期间,下半身向前倾斜受到部扭矩的影响,并因肩关节的弹性而增强.
- 这些发现为优化OHS技术和评估运动限制提供了洞察力.

Torque
22.0K
Torque is an important quantity for describing the dynamics of a rotating rigid body. We see the application of torque in many ways in the world, such as when pressing the accelerator in a car, which causes the engine to apply additional torque on the drivetrain. Here, we define torque and provide a framework to create an equation to calculate torque for a rigid body with fixed-axis rotation.

Eccentric Loading
881
Eccentric loading is a crucial concept in the study of structural engineering and mechanics, particularly when analyzing the stability and stress distribution in columns. Unlike centric loading, where the force is applied along the centroidal axis, causing uniform compression, eccentric loading occurs when a force is applied off-center. Bones of the Lower Limb: Femur and Patella
4.8K
The femur is the body's longest and strongest bone spanning the thigh region. Its head articulates with the acetabulum of the hip bone to form the hip joint. A minor indentation on the medial side of the femoral head, called the fovea capitis, serves as the site of attachment for the ligament of the head of the femur. Impact Loading
647
Impact loading occurs when a moving object collides with a stationary structure, such as a rod with a uniform cross-sectional area fixed at one end. Under these conditions, the rod absorbs the kinetic energy from the striking object, leading to deformation and subsequent stress development. As the rod returns to its original position and reaches maximum stress, the absorbed energy, initially manifested as kinetic energy, transforms entirely into strain energy.
